    @emilyfeldman3197 2 роки тому +2

    What if the question was asking about which sign/symptom is most concerning regarding lithium?
    - diarrhea
    -dizziness
    -nausea
    Before watching this video, I would have picked dizziness because it's a safety concern but now I am wondering if the most concerning sign is diarrhea since that dehydrates you and can lead to lithium toxicity. I take my NCLEX next week and hoping for some clarification! Thank you!

    • @MakerBayfield
      @MakerBayfield 2 роки тому

      Hi! Sorry for a late response but I agree with the diarrhea since it can lead to dehydration as well as hyponatremia: two BIG factors that leave the patient at risk for toxicity
      Side note: I dont believe dizziness is a long lasting side effect of lithium, so even though out of those three options it is a bigger safety concern, in this scenario its not really relevant.
      Hope that helps, and hope you did well on your NCLEX!
